Beyond the aesthetics and amenities, Vennebu Hill delivers on functionality, too. The venue can comfortably host up to 300 guests, so whether you’re planning a cozy gathering or a big, boot-stomping party, there’s space to celebrate without feeling crowded.
When it comes to food, you’ve got flexibility. Vennebu Hill works with a list of trusted caterers, but they also allow outside vendors, which means you can bring in your favorite taco truck, BBQ pitmaster, or fine dining crew, whatever feels most you. There’s also an on-site bar and beverage service, so you’re covered when it’s time to toast (or do a cowboy-boot beer chug).
